As pointed out in Sect. 7.1 , this chapter introduces the method of scene restoration based on monocular single image. According to the introduction and discussion in Sect. 2.2.2 , it is actually an ill-conditioned problem to use only monocular single image for scene restoration. This is because when the 3D scene is projected onto the 2D image, the depth information is lost. However, from the practice of human visual system, especially the ability of spatial perception (see [1]), in many cases, many depth clues are still retained in the image, so it is possible to recover the scene from it under the condition of certain constraints or prior knowledge [2–4].
